Description

Red Hat Decision Manager is an open source decision management platform that combines business rules management, complex event processing, Decision Model & Notation (DMN) execution, and Business Optimizer for solving planning problems. It automates business decisions and makes that logic available to the entire business.

This release of Red Hat Decision Manager 7.7.0 serves as an update to Red Hat Decision Manager 7.6.0, and includes bug fixes and enhancements, which are documented in the Release Notes document linked to in the References.

Security Fix(es):

  • commons-beanutils: apache-commons-beanutils: does not suppresses the class property in PropertyUtilsBean by default (CVE-2019-10086)
  • elasticsearch: Improper permission issue when attaching a new name to an index (CVE-2019-7611)
  • jackson-databind: polymorphic typing issue related to com.zaxxer.hikari.HikariConfig (CVE-2019-14540)
  • jackson-databind: polymorphic typing issue related to com.zaxxer.hikari.HikariDataSource (CVE-2019-16335)
  • jackson-databind: polymorphic typing issue when enabling default typing for an externally exposed JSON endpoint and having apache-log4j-extra in the classpath leads to code execution (CVE-2019-17531)
  • jackson-databind: Serialization gadgets in classes of the commons-configuration package (CVE-2019-14892)
  • jackson-databind: Serialization gadgets in classes of the commons-dbcp package (CVE-2019-16942)
  • jackson-databind: Serialization gadgets in classes of the ehcache package (CVE-2019-17267)
  • jackson-databind: Serialization gadgets in classes of the p6spy package (CVE-2019-16943)
  • jackson-databind: Serialization gadgets in classes of the xalan package (CVE-2019-14893)
  • mina-core: Retaining an open socket in close_notify SSL-TLS leading to Information disclosure (CVE-2019-0231)

For more details about the security issue(s), including the impact, a CVSS score, and other related information, refer to the CVE page(s) listed in the References section.

Solution

For on-premise installations, before applying the update, back up your existing installation, including all applications, configuration files, databases and database settings, and so on.

It is recommended to halt the server by stopping the JBoss Application Server process before installing this update; after installing the update, restart the server by starting the JBoss Application Server process.
